Practical Steps to Enhance Self-Compassion

To effectively integrate self-compassion into your life, consider practical steps that can lead to meaningful change. Firstly, adopt a daily self-compassion practice such as journaling; reflecting on thoughts and feelings fosters awareness of areas needing attention. Acknowledge your struggles by writing about them as a way to process emotions constructively. Secondly, practice mindfulness; being present in the moment allows for an honest assessment of feelings and encourages acceptance rather than judgment. Thirdly, create a compassionate self-talk dialogue; replacing negative thoughts with affirmations promotes a more positive mindset. This practice encourages you to treat yourself as you would treat a friend facing similar challenges. Additionally, utilize guided meditations focusing on self-compassion, which can help in re-training your mind. Also consider joining support groups with like-minded individuals committed to personal growth. Engaging in uplifting conversations about self-compassion can reinforce your journey. Take the time to celebrate small victories, acknowledging that progress occurs at your own pace. These practical steps create a supportive environment that nurtures personal growth and reinforces a compassionate mindset.
